SEO Engineering Skills: Mastering the Essential Techniques
In today’s digital landscape, SEO engineering is a crucial discipline that combines technical acumen with marketing savvy. Professionals equipped with strong SEO engineering skills can dramatically improve a website’s visibility and performance. This article delves into the foundational skills required in SEO, including keyword research, content audits, SERP analysis, technical SEO, and advanced tooling strategies.
Key SEO Engineering Skills
To succeed in the field of SEO, certain skills are indispensable. Here are the primary areas of focus:
1. Keyword Research
Keyword research is the cornerstone of effective SEO. It involves identifying the specific phrases and terms that potential customers use when searching for products or services. A robust keyword research strategy helps in:
- Understanding audience intent and interests
- Discovering high-traffic opportunities
- Formulating optimized content strategies
Tools like Google Keyword Planner and SEMrush can enhance the keyword discovery process, providing insights into search volume and competition.
2. Content Audits
Conducting thorough content audits ensures that all website content is relevant, valuable, and optimized. These audits help in:
- Identifying underperforming content
- Detecting content gaps and opportunities
- Enhancing user engagement through improved content quality
Utilizing tools like Screaming Frog and Ahrefs can facilitate an effective content audit, leading to better content performance.
3. SERP Analysis
Understanding the search engine results page (SERP) landscape is vital for effective SEO strategy formation. SERP analysis involves:
- Analyzing search results for targeted keywords
- Identifying featured snippets, local packs, and other SERP features
- Assessing competitor rankings and strategies
By leveraging tools like Moz and RankBrain, SEO professionals can glean insights into what factors influence rankings.
4. Technical SEO
Technical SEO ensures that websites adhere to best practices that facilitate crawling and indexing. Key components include:
- Site architecture optimization
- Improving page speed and mobile performance
- Implementing schema markup for enhanced visibility
Focusing on technical aspects paves the way for sustainable SEO performance across various search engines.
5. SEO Tooling
Familiarity with SEO tools significantly enhances efficiency in SEO tasks. Important tools include:
- Google Analytics for traffic analysis
- Ahrefs and SEMrush for backlink analysis
- Google Search Console for performance monitoring
Integration of robust tooling ensures comprehensive analysis and strategy refinement.
6. Content Pipeline Engineering
Creating a structured content pipeline is essential for maintaining a steady flow of high-quality content. This involves:
- Establishing a content calendar
- Optimizing workflows between teams
- Tracking content performance to inform future strategies
By optimizing the content pipeline, teams can enhance their productivity and responsiveness to market changes.
7. TDD for SEO
Test-Driven Development (TDD) is an approach that can be applied to SEO practices. It emphasizes:
- Continuous testing and improvement of SEO implementations
- Fostering a culture of experimentation
- Adapting strategies based on data-driven insights
This methodology can lead to more reliable results and higher SEO performance over time.
Frequently Asked Questions
1. What are the most important SEO skills to have?
The most vital SEO skills include keyword research, content audits, SERP analysis, technical SEO, and proficiency in SEO tools.
2. How do I conduct an effective content audit?
Start by evaluating all existing content, identifying performance metrics, and determining gaps or areas for improvement based on user engagement.
3. Why is technical SEO important?
Technical SEO ensures that search engines can crawl and index your site efficiently, which is essential for visibility and performance in search engine results.